What is an FBC Test and How Does It Work?

Private FBC Test in Salisbury: The Full Blood Count (FBC) test is an extensive blood test that meticulously evaluates a range of crucial components in the blood. Key elements assessed include:

  • Red blood cells (RBC)
  • White blood cells (WBC)
  • Platelets
  • Haemoglobin levels

Conducting this blood test is vital for detecting health issues, as it can reveal conditions such as anaemia, infections, and various blood disorders. Typically, an FBC requires a straightforward blood draw at local clinics, with the results playing an essential role in diagnosing and effectively managing a range of health conditions.

How is the FBC Test Conducted in the UK?

Step-by-Step Guide to the FBC Testing Process

The procedure for conducting an FBC test is both straightforward and minimally invasive, beginning with a venipuncture to collect a blood sample. Following this, the sample is dispatched to a laboratory for detailed analysis, where automated machines assess its components, providing comprehensive counts that aid healthcare professionals in diagnosing various conditions. This seamless approach ensures that patients receive accurate results swiftly, highlighting the efficacy of contemporary diagnostic techniques.

What Should You Expect During the FBC Test?

During the FBC test, patients might feel a brief sensation similar to a pinch from the needle; however, the procedure itself is quick, typically lasting only a few minutes. Frequently Asked Questions About the FBC Test

What is the purpose of an FBC test?

The FBC test assesses overall health by measuring red and white blood cell counts, haemoglobin, and platelets, thereby aiding in the detection of various health issues.

How often should I have an FBC test?

The frequency of FBC tests varies based on individual health conditions; however, routine check-ups generally recommend annual testing for most adults.

Is fasting required before the FBC test?

Fasting is typically not required for an FBC test unless specified by a healthcare provider, but it is essential to remain hydrated.

What factors can affect my FBC results?

Factors such as medications, recent infections, and lifestyle choices may impact FBC results, so it is crucial to disclose any relevant information to your healthcare provider.

How long does it take to receive FBC results?

FBC results are generally available within a few hours to a couple of days, depending on the laboratory’s processing times.
